Chicago-based Caffall is a writer and musician whose climate crisis-themed novel and memoir have been making big waves since their 2024 release! In “All the Water,” a family and their researcher friends create a settlement atop the American Museum of Natural History, in an otherwise-deserted New York City, hunting and growing food in Central Park while working to save the museum’s collections. When a superstorm forces them north, they confront some dark realities while trying to forge a new world. In “Mourner’s,” Caffall – a mother whose family history is haunted by a genetic kidney disease – reflects on how the stories of animals in two collapsing marine ecosystems (the Gulf of Maine and the Long Island Sound) relate to the family facing a life-threatening illness on their shores.
